toplogo
Sign In

대화형 게임 내러티브에서 플레이어 주도의 창발성 탐구


Core Concepts
플레이어와 대규모 언어 모델(LLM) 간의 상호작용을 통해 창발적 행동이 발생하여, 플레이어가 게임 내러티브의 진화에 참여할 수 있게 된다.
Abstract
연구진은 텍스트 어드벤처 게임 "Dejaboom!"을 개발하여, 플레이어가 GPT-4 기반의 비플레이어 캐릭터(NPC)와 자유롭게 대화하며 게임을 진행할 수 있도록 하였다. 28명의 게이머를 대상으로 한 사용자 연구에서, 플레이어들이 LLM의 비결정적 행동과 상호작용하면서 원래 내러티브에 포함되지 않았던 흥미로운 창발적 노드를 발견하였다는 것을 확인하였다. 이러한 창발적 노드에는 NPC로부터 정보를 추출하는 창의적인 방법, 새로운 오브젝트/장소/NPC의 추가 제안, 그리고 폭탄 제거를 위한 전혀 새로운 방법 등이 포함되었다. 창발적 노드를 가장 많이 생성한 플레이어들은 주로 발견, 탐험, 실험을 즐기는 게임을 선호하는 것으로 나타났다. 이는 창의성 있는 플레이어들이 게임 개발 과정에 기여할 수 있는 잠재력을 시사한다.
Stats
플레이어들은 평균 75번의 행동을 수행하였고, 30번마다 폭탄이 폭발하여 평균 2.5번의 시도를 하였다. 28명의 참가자 중 6명이 폭탄을 성공적으로 제거하였고, 25명이 게임을 즐겼다고 보고하였다. 플레이어들은 유연한 명령어 선택과 오류 수정, NPC와의 현실적이고 재미있는 대화, 자유로운 탐험 등을 긍정적으로 평가하였다. 40%의 플레이어는 반응 지연 문제, 10%는 NPC 성격의 일관성 부족, 10%는 NPC의 반복적인 응답에 대해 불만을 표현하였다.
Quotes
"플레이어와 LLM 간의 상호작용을 통해 창발적 행동이 발생하여, 플레이어가 게임 내러티브의 진화에 참여할 수 있게 된다." "창발적 노드를 가장 많이 생성한 플레이어들은 주로 발견, 탐험, 실험을 즐기는 게임을 선호하는 것으로 나타났다."

Key Insights Distilled From

by Xiangyu Peng... at arxiv.org 04-29-2024

https://arxiv.org/pdf/2404.17027.pdf
Player-Driven Emergence in LLM-Driven Game Narrative

Deeper Inquiries

게임 개발자와 플레이어 간의 협력적 모델을 통해 LLM 기반 게임 개발을 어떻게 발전시킬 수 있을까?

게임 개발자와 플레이어 간의 협력적 모델은 LLM 기반 게임 개발을 혁신적으로 발전시킬 수 있는 중요한 요소입니다. 이 모델을 통해 플레이어들은 게임의 이야기에 참여하고 새로운 창발적 경로를 만들어낼 수 있습니다. 게임 개발자는 이러한 창발적 행동을 관찰하고 게임에 통합함으로써 더욱 풍부하고 창의적인 게임 경험을 제공할 수 있습니다. 또한, LLM을 활용하여 플레이어들이 NPC와 자유롭게 상호작용하고 새로운 이야기 요소를 발견할 수 있도록 하는 것이 가능해집니다. 이러한 협력적 모델은 게임의 반복가능성을 극대화하고 플레이어들이 게임 세계에 더 깊이 몰입할 수 있도록 도와줍니다.

플레이어의 창의성 수준을 측정하고 이를 게임 설계에 반영하는 방법에는 어떤 것들이 있을까?

플레이어의 창의성 수준을 측정하고 이를 게임 설계에 반영하는 것은 매우 중요합니다. 이를 위해 다양한 방법을 활용할 수 있습니다. 먼저, 플레이어들에게 창의성 관련 설문조사를 실시하여 그들의 게임 경험과 선호도를 이해할 수 있습니다. 또한, 게임 플레이 중에 발생하는 창발적 행동을 분석하고 이를 창의성 수준으로 해석할 수 있습니다. 이를 통해 어떤 유형의 플레이어가 더 창의적인 행동을 하는지 파악할 수 있습니다. 게임 설계자는 이러한 정보를 활용하여 게임에 창의적 요소를 추가하거나 플레이어들이 새로운 경로를 발견할 수 있는 기회를 제공할 수 있습니다.

LLM 기반 게임에서 플레이어의 창발적 행동을 어떻게 보상하고 장려할 수 있을까?

LLM 기반 게임에서 플레이어의 창발적 행동을 보상하고 장려하는 것은 게임의 재미와 참여도를 높이는 데 중요합니다. 이를 위해 게임 개발자는 플레이어가 발견한 새로운 경로나 아이디어에 대해 긍정적인 피드백을 제공할 수 있습니다. 예를 들어, 플레이어가 새로운 전략을 발견하거나 새로운 아이디어를 제안했을 때 보상을 주어 플레이어의 창의성을 장려할 수 있습니다. 또한, 게임 내에서 특별한 보상이나 퀘스트를 통해 창발적 행동을 촉진하고 플레이어들이 더 많은 창의적인 방법을 시도하도록 유도할 수 있습니다. 이러한 방법을 통해 플레이어들은 게임을 더욱 흥미롭게 경험하고 창의적으로 상호작용할 수 있습니다.
0
visual_icon
generate_icon
translate_icon
scholar_search_icon
star